Modern terrace in Zurich Oberland

One specification for the design of this terrace was that it should be absolutely low-maintenance. With the material combination of gravel, artificial wood and turf, the terrace design meets this wish. It always looks clean and shines in green. All the vessels are placed on gravel surfaces, so there is no imprint of water or light on the wooden floor. The evergreen shrubs in the front area give the terrace a fresh touch all year round.

Varied permeability

Despite the partially artificial materials, the terrace appears natural and floats like a small garden high above the rooftops. The reduced and unagitated design emphasizes the art of omission. The pruned solitary trees cover buildings and roofs in the surrounding area and attract attention. At the same time, they allow a certain permeability, which makes them appear light and not oppressive or constricting. The low conifers are joined by taller evergreen deciduous trees, creating an exciting interplay.

Living room under the open sky

The terrace is a real outdoor living room: the spacious lounge with fabric curtains on the eaves creates a cozy atmosphere and invites people to socialize. In the evening, too, a cozy living room atmosphere returns when the woody plants are illuminated, thus becoming an elegant complement to the large lanterns. To connect indoor and outdoor spaces, individual containers and Japanese maples on the side set accents in front of certain room windows.

Planting

Trees

  • Osmanthus heterophyllus (scented flower)
  • Pinus (Pine)
  • Acer palmatum (fan maple)

Woody plants

  • Prunus laurocerasus (cherry laurel)
  • Picea (Spruce)

Perennials

  • Helleborus niger (Christmas rose)
  • Sagina subulata (Star moss)
  • Lavandula angustifolia (Lavender)
